Shaab Sharm
The dive begins over coral terraces and small overhangs, with sandy pathways winding between patches of branching and table corals. Anemones hosting clownfish, parrotfish grazing on coral surfaces, and occasional turtles provide dynamic scenes for observation. Sandy areas may harbor rays and flatfish, while small crevices shelter shrimps, gobies, and nudibranchs.
The interplay of sunlight and clear water brings out the vibrant colors of both corals and reef fish, making this an excellent site for photography. Gentle currents and shallow slopes encourage slow, immersive exploration, allowing divers to carefully observe reef interactions and enjoy the peaceful underwater environment.
